Job Details
- Location: Nashville, Tennessee (37207) – Nashville healthcare, Tennessee nursing jobs
- Unit: Burn ICU (12 beds)
- Assignment Type: Travel Contract (travel nursing)
- Start Date: May 4, 2026
- End Date: August 3, 2026
- Duration: 13 weeks
- Shifts: 12-hour nights (7:00 PM – 7:00 AM)
- Hours per Week: 36
- Weekly Estimated Pay: $1,640 – $1,730
- Patient Ratios: ICU 2:1; Med/Surg & PCU 4:1
- Documentation System: Meditech (experience with Meditech preferred)
- Dress Code: Navy scrubs
Job Requirements / Qualifications
- Active RN license
- BLS and ACLS certifications required (critical care certifications preferred)
- At least 1 year of recent ICU or Burn ICU experience (burn nurse or ICU RN experience required)
- Med/Surg experience preferred
- Strong critical thinking, assessment, and communication skills
- Ability to float to other units (Med/Surg, PCU) as needed
- Willingness to work a minimum of 4 weekend shifts per 4-week schedule
Key Responsibilities
- Deliver high-quality, compassionate care to adult and/or pediatric burn patients in a 12-bed Burn ICU
- Monitor and manage ventilators, specialty beds, and occasionally CRRT equipment
- Perform advanced assessments, medication administration, and wound/burn care as a critical care nurse
- Collaborate with Charge RNs, PCTs, physicians, and the multidisciplinary burn team
- Document patient care accurately and efficiently using Meditech
- Adhere to unit-specific policies, infection control, and burn protocol guidelines
- Float to Med/Surg and PCU units as needed to support patient care and staffing
- Maintain a safe, supportive environment for patients, families, and staff

About
Nashville is Tennessee's capital city and lies along the Cumberland River. With its mild climate, it’s enjoyable to live, work and play in this musical city year-round. Nashville’s music scene has many draws, with attractions like the Grand Ole Opry, the Musicians Hall of Fame & Museum, the Country Music Hall of Fame & Museum and countless honky-tonk bars. Even if you aren't into music, other attractions appeal to a wide array of tastes, including historical landmarks like Andrew Jackson's Hermitage, where visitors can get an up-close look at the seventh president's home life on a guided tour. The Adventure Science Center, the Frist Art Museum and the Tennessee State Museum are just a few other popular institutions. Shopping enthusiasts won't want to miss Marathon Village, a former automobile plant, now serving as a contemporary space for art galleries, studios and flagship stores like Jack Daniel's General Store.
